> Finally -- I don't know if it is significant -- but I note in the
> output below, for example 3 lines from the bottom, that the address
> 'root@fastmail.fm' appears.
> This should not happen, right? because fastmail.fm is my provider's
> public domain.  email from/to root@fastmail.fm would be suspect?

Yes. I would check /etc/mailname as Jonathan suggested. It should say
mynetwork instead of fastmail.fm. Changing that should fix this
issue. You could also consider using procmail/maildrop as Jonathan
suggested also.
